Ukraine Regains Control of Zarichne in Donetsk Oblast, Military Reports

Ukraine’s military has announced the recapture of Zarichne, a village in the Donetsk Oblast, from Russian forces. This development marks a significant shift in the front lines, as the village’s strategic importance becomes more apparent. Positioned near key transport routes that connect the towns of Sloviansk and Lyman, Zarichne is a critical junction for movement and resupply. Capturing this area allows Ukraine to strengthen its logistical network, which is essential for maintaining operations in the region.

The successful recapture of Zarichne is viewed as a major tactical advantage. By securing this location, Ukraine not only disrupts Russian supply lines but also enhances its ability to project power further into the occupied territories. Military analysts suggest that the village’s control could influence the broader dynamics of the conflict, potentially altering the balance of power in the area.
